Apopka Police Department Burglary Report: Week Ending August 10th
The Apopka Burglary Report for the week ending August 10th shows four burglaries reported in Apopka.
Chief Michael McKinley of the Apopka Police Department tells us that many vehicle burglaries could have been prevented if everyone remembers to do just two things:
Remove all valuables from your vehicle
Lock your car doors
The breakdown of the burglaries reported to the Apopka Police Department last week:
2 - Business
1 - Residential
1 - Vehicle
